Lincoln is the county town of Lincolnshire. It is famous for its large cathedral, which contains the 'Lincoln Imp', a stone gargoyle, said to be a devil turned to stone by an angel in the 14th century. The urban area of Lincoln has a population of about 120,000, although the Greater Lincoln catchment area covering surrounding villages has 250,000 people.
